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ission has openings for Senior Chemists. In order to apply for any post in the state civil services, candidates must first complete the one-time registration process. You may also pay the fee online. The detailed procedure to do so is provided below.
Selected candidates will be paid according to the level 22 pay matrix. There are totally two vacancies, out of which one will be reserved for the backward class.

TNPSC Recruitment 2018 Vacancy Details
CRITERIA | DETAILS |
Name Of The Posts | Senior Chemist |
Organisation |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ission (TNPSC) |
Educational Qualification | Any postgraduate degree in chemistry |
Experience | Desirable |
Skills Required | Analytical skills |
Job Location | Tamil Nadu |
Salary Scale | INR 56100 to INR 177500 |
Industry | Civil services |
Application Start Date | August 6, 2018 |
Application End Date | September 5, 2018 |
Maximum Age Limit | 30 years |
Registration Fee | INR 150 |
Exam Fee | INR 200 |
Exam Location | Chennai |

How To Apply For TNPSC Recruitment 2018
In order to apply for TNPSC Recruitment 2018, follow these steps:
Step 1: Log on to the TNPSC official website.
Step 2: Click on the button that reads, One Time Registration.
Step 3: Click on the option to register as a new user.
Step 4: The registration form will be displayed on the screen. Enter your details in the fields provided.
Step 5: Read the declaration and click on the checkbox to agree to it.
Step 6: Enter the captcha code.
Step 7: Click Save & Continue and follow the subsequent pages to complete the registration process.
Step 8: Go back to the main page and click on the application link to apply against the relevant post.
Step 9: A login screen will appear. Enter your credentials and submit them.
Step 10: Follow the subsequent pages to complete the application process.
